SynopsisThis new edition of the premier clinical nutrition text provides the theoretical knowledge and clinical information readers need to understand basic nutrition, assess clients of varying ages and illnesses, plan dietary support that meets their unique needs, and promote good health and fitness. Contributions from nationally recognized nutrition authorities ensure that the information is comprehensive and state of the art., The 10th Edition of this key clinical nutrition text provides the theoretical knowledge and clinical information readers need to understand basic nutrition, assess clients of varying ages and illnesses, plan dietary support that meets their unique needs, and promote good health and fitness. Contributions from nationally recognised leaders in their fields ensure comprehensive coverage of the field. Provides separate chapters on special topics including low-birth-weight infants, dental health, hypertension, food allergies and intolerance, anemia, neurologic disorders, HIV disease, rheumatic diseases and other vital topics Offers New Directions boxes, Focus On boxes and Clinical Insight boxes that provide interesting information and suggest areas for further discussion, study, or research Presents case studies with thought provoking questions More than 50 appendices filled with valuable clinical data Features a new, completely original, full-colour art programme Provides readers with the latest research, guidelines, and diet therapy trends as well as important advances Expanded pathophysiology content and 30 pathophysiology algorithms Organisesmaterial according to the needs of the reader - carbohydrates, proteins and fats are combined into one chapter ( Macronutrients ), while weight management and eating disorders are divided into separate chapters to allow for more in-depth content.
